x86/platform/UV: Fix GAM MMR changes in UV4A
authorMike Travis <mike.travis@hpe.com>
Mon, 8 Jan 2018 19:40:02 +0000 (13:40 -0600)
committerIngo Molnar <mingo@kernel.org>
Tue, 16 Jan 2018 02:58:37 +0000 (03:58 +0100)
Intel processor changes necessitated UV4 HUB Global Address Memory
(GAM) fixes to accommodate support for those processors.  This patch
deals with the updated address range change from 46 to 52 bits in UV4A.
